SWEET HOUR OF PRAYER

Words: Wm. B. Bradbury
Music: W.W. Walford

Sweet (C)hour of prayer, sweet (F)hour of prayer,
That (C)calls me from a (G)world of care,
And (C)bids me at my (F)Father's throne,
Make (C)all my wants and (G)wish(G7)es (C)known.
In (C)sea(G)sons (C)of (F)dis(C)tress and grief,
My soul (G)has (C)oft(F)en (C)found re(G)lief,
And (C)oft escaped the (F)tempter's snare,
By (C)thy return, sweet (G)hour (G7)of (C)prayer.

Sweet (C)hour of prayer, sweet (F)hour of prayer,
Thy (C)wings shall my pe(G)tition bear
To (C)Him whose truth and (F)faithfulness
En(C)gage the waiting (G)soul (G7)to (C)bless
And (C)since (G)He (C)bids (F)me (C)seek His face,
Believe (G)His (C)Word (F)and (C)trust His (G)grace,
I'll (C)cast on Him my (F)every care,
And (C)wait for thee, sweet (G)hour (G7)of (C)prayer.

Sweet (C)hour of prayer, sweet (F)hour of prayer,
May (C)I thy conso(G)lation share,
Till (C)from Mount Pisgah's (F)lofty height,
I (C)view my home and (G)take (G7)my (C)flight.
This (C)robe (G)of (C)flesh (F)I'll (C)drop and rise
To seize (G)the (C)ev(F)er(C)lasting (G)prize,
And (C)shout, while pass(F)ing through the air,
Fare(C)well, farewell, sweet (G)hour (G7)of (C)prayer.

[Repeat first verse]
